DEFA14A: Disney Urges Shareholders to Vote for Its 12 Director Nominees Amid Proxy Fight

Disney is urging shareholders to vote using the WHITE proxy card for its 12 director nominees at the upcoming April 3rd Annual Meeting, emphasizing the company's strategic progress and stock performance.

Better than expectedThe company's stock price has increased by 34% year-to-date, outperforming peers and the S&P.

Summary

  • Disney is actively soliciting shareholders to vote for its 12 director nominees using the WHITE proxy card at the Annual Meeting on April 3rd.
  • The company highlights its strategic transformation, including positioning streaming for growth, reinvigorating film studios, fortifying ESPN, and boosting the Experiences business.
  • Disney emphasizes its progress in efficiency and cost-cutting, along with the declaration of dividend payments.
  • The company cites a 34% year-to-date increase in its stock price as evidence of its strategic plan's success, outperforming peers and the S&P.
  • Disney's Board believes its nominees are uniquely qualified to continue driving long-term shareholder value.
  • Shareholders are encouraged to vote online or by telephone by 11:59 p.m. Eastern Time on April 2, 2024.
  • The company's proxy statement and related information can be found at VoteDisney.com.
  • The document contains forward-looking statements subject to risks and uncertainties as detailed in Disney's SEC filings.

Industry Context

This announcement is related to an ongoing proxy fight, where activist investors are attempting to gain board seats. Disney is actively defending its current board composition and strategic direction.

Key Dates

DateDescription
February 1, 2024Disney's definitive proxy statement for its 2024 Annual Meeting was filed with the SEC.
March 27, 2024Date to which the 34% year-to-date stock price increase is measured.
March 28, 2024Date of the press release urging shareholders to vote for Disney's nominees.
April 2, 2024Deadline for shareholders to vote online or by telephone (11:59 p.m. Eastern Time).
April 3, 2024Date of the Annual Meeting.
